Youth Crusader: Lone Protester Rejects Tinubu’s Suspected Niger Republic Military Move(Photo)

In an act of dissent, a Nigerian individual has taken a stand against purported intentions by President Bola Tinubu to intervene militarily in Niger Republic with the aim of removing the military personnel responsible for the ousting of the country’s President.

Adam Usman, a solitary protester aged 20, has openly voiced his opposition to the proposed course of action by Tinubu and the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) to engage in a conflict within Niger.

Hailing from Nasarawa Local Government Area in Kano State, the young protester, who is also a secondary school student, displayed a placard bearing messages such as “I’m against war on Niger Republic,” “Dialogue is the best approach,” and “War will bring suffering to both Nigerians and Niger citizens.” Usman emphasized that his stance is driven by a sincere concern for Nigeria’s welfare.

Usman firmly articulated that a military intervention could potentially ignite a cascade of severe issues for Nigeria. He firmly refuted any claims of external funding for his protest, asserting that dialogue remains the most suitable avenue for addressing democratic challenges.

Determined to make his voice heard, Usman revealed his plans to extend his protest across Kano and various other locations. His objective is to ensure that President Bola Ahmed Tinubu and other leaders within ECOWAS are made aware of his message, advocating for peaceful resolutions over armed conflict.
